Descripción
The L-type lectins occur in the seeds of leguminous plants. They have structural motifs present in a variety of glycan-binding proteins (GBPs) from other eukaryotic organisms. The structures of many of these lectins have been characterized, and many L-type lectins are used in a wide range of biomedical and analytical procedures and implicated in biomedical processes. This chapter discusses the structure–function relationships of these lectins and the various biological roles they have in different organisms.
